28,000 predicted for Battlehawks home opener

ST. LOUIS (KMOX) -- Downtown St. Louis is getting ready for the return of professional football -- and apparently, tens of thousands of fans are too.America's Center reports tickets are still selling fast for the Feb. 23rd BattleHawks home opener at the Dome."I think the way the public is receiving the XFL is just a prime example that this is a sports city," says Matt Dewey, Senior Vice President and General Manager of the America's Center complex. "It's a sports town that loves its athletes, love its organizations and it's truly embracing the XFL."

The game could sell out -- Dewey anticipates selling 28,000 tickets, enough to fill the lower bowl."When you look at the St. Louis market compared to all the other XFL markets, we're leading all their analytics, all their sales, everything they could possibly measure... St. Louis is exceeding it," Dewey says.

If the lower bowl does sell out though -- that's it. BattleHawks Director of Communications Brian Stull tells KMOX there are currently no plans to open the Dome's upper bowl, which could hold an additional 39,000 plus.The BattleHawks host the New York Guardians Sunday, Feb. 23 at 2 p.m.Additional editing by Alex Degman© 2020 KMOX (Entercom).
